
s1mple returns in FaZe!
Complete thunderstorm in the Counter-Strike scene, Oleksandr "s1mple" Kostyliev is back! In consecutive announcements, FaZe Clan have benched their former sniper Helvijs "broky" Saukants and secured the services of the Ukrainian superstar until the BLAST Austin Major.
A s1mple Hail Mary
After being absent from the professional scene since November 2014 and his Falcons' stand-in stint for the Shanghai RMR, a mix of belwiderment, excitement and interrogation surrounds the return of s1mple. If you're brand new to Counter-Strike, you might not be aware of how far his name carries. For most, the Ukrainian sniper was touted for longest time as the Greatest Player of All-Time. After a complicated transition from CS:GO to CS2 in the Natus Vincere jersey, he decided to take a step back from a game he seemingly wasn't enjoying. Today, everybody wonders what kind of level we can expect from him. His performances as a stand-in for Falcons had flashes of brilliance but were a far cry from the domination he had exerted on the scene in his career. Still, the credit attached to such an incredible career begets the benefit of the doubt at the very least.
Broky benched, a panic move?
It is striking to consider that FaZe have decided to remove broky from their active roster a mere month before the BLAST Austin Major. Totalling 9 trophies and 3 MVP awards up until this moment, it appears the slump that the Latvian sniper found himself in was too much to handle for his squad.

The numbers paint a cold picture for broky. Compared to his usual standards, he has not been able to reproduce the same heights so far this year. His floor may have been at an acceptable level, but today's Counter-Strike require from a sniper to be able to take over games and dominate. It is painfully clear that it has not been the case for broky in quite a while. Still, it stands to reason to wonder whether the timing of this bench is more than a rushed decision. Changing a player a few weeks before the coming Major feels incredibly risky.
Focus on short term
As the Danish leader karrigan pointed out in his recent tweet, FaZe's goal is set on the Major and nothing else. There's very little we know about the direction that FaZe Clan will decide to take after that event. How would s1mple be able to collaborate with this squad on a long-term? Would roles, personalities and preferences align? It seems like these aren't relevant questions at this point in time. The goal is to win today. FaZe shall worry about the future at a different time.
What is fantastically exciting is to imagine the impact that s1mple and his presence will have on the rest of the squad. One could easily argue that having a first-ballot G.O.A.T candidate will bring out the best out of everybody. Hopefully, efforts will be put in without any restraint.
